Exosomes are nano-sized extracellular vesicles derived from human cells, containing a wealth of bioactive molecules such as proteins, lipids, and growth factors. In hair restoration, they serve as powerful messengers, stimulating follicle activity, promoting regeneration, and optimizing the scalp’s microenvironment.
Exosome hair treatment typically works by:
1. Opening skin channels through direct application or microneedling.
2. Enhancing penetration of active compounds.
3. Activating hair follicle stem cells to boost hair density and thickness.
4. Balancing scalp conditions by reducing inflammation and improving nutrient delivery.
The cost of exosome hair therapy varies widely depending on several elements:
Medical Aesthetic Clinics: Professional clinics often combine exosome hair loss treatment with advanced delivery methods such as microneedling or laser-assisted penetration. These sessions are typically administered by trained practitioners, which can increase the overall cost but ensure precise application.
Dermatology Practices: In addition to aesthetic clinics, dermatologists may offer exosome hair therapy as part of a comprehensive treatment plan for hair loss. These services may cost slightly more due to the inclusion of diagnostic assessments and follow-ups.
Home Care Solutions: For clients seeking convenience and lower per-session expenses, high-quality home-use exosome products can be applied independently, often supported by guidance from specialists.
The source, purity, and concentration of exosomes significantly impact both results and cost. High-purity, human-derived exosomes tend to provide superior follicle stimulation and better integration with scalp biology, resulting in longer-lasting improvements.
Some individuals require only a few sessions to see noticeable improvement, while others benefit from ongoing maintenance treatments. The number of sessions will directly influence overall costs.
Combining exosome therapy with platelet-rich plasma (PRP), hair transplants, or other regenerative treatments can improve outcomes but also increase total expenses.
